<!--
BODY {margin:0; padding:0;font-family:"Trebuchet MS", Verdana, sans-serif, Arial, Helvetica;font-size:12pt;
background-image:url(/img/bg.gif); background-position:top center; background-repeat:no-repeat; background-attachment:fixed;}
P {font-size:0.8em;text-align:justify;}
IMG {border:0px;vertical-align:middle}
LEGEND {color: #1E1E7D}
INPUT {border:0px}
	#frmNewsletter INPUT {border:1px solid #1E1E7D; font-size:12px;}
	#frmNewsletter TEXTAREA {border:1px solid #1E1E7D; font-size:12px;}
LABEL {font-weight:bold; color: #39435A}
A {text-decoration:none;font-size:0.8em;color:#39435A;}
	A.menu {font-weight:bold;border:1px dotted #39435A;padding: 0.2em 0.2em 0.2em 0.2em;background-color:#DBE3EA; }
	A.menu:hover {background-color:#EEE; border:1px dotted #39435A;padding: 0.2em 0.2em 0.2em 0.2em}
	A.legenda {font-size:12pt;text-decoration:underline;font-weight:bold;}
	A.legenda:hover {font-size:12pt;text-decoration:underline;font-weight:bold;color:red;}
	A.studio {font-size:10pt;text-decoration:underline;font-weight:bold;}
	A.studio:hover {font-size:10pt;text-decoration:underline;font-weight:bold;color:red;}
	A.hashsearch {font-size:12pt;text-decoration:underline;font-weight:bold;color:white}
	A.hashsearch:hover {font-size:12pt;text-decoration:underline;font-weight:bold;color:red;}

.select {font-size:12px}
H1 {font-size:1.2em;letter-spacing:0.2em;margin:0;padding:0}
H1:first-letter {font-size:1.8em;line-height:2em;padding:0.2em;background-color:#39435A;color:#FFFCC8;}

#tbl_prodotti TH {border:1px solid #FFF;color:#FFF; background-color:#39435A; font-size:larger;}
#tbl_prodotti TD {border:1px solid #C8D5DD;text-align:center;vertical-align:top}


#navTime {font-size:0.6em;vertical-align:middle;}

#logo {vertical-align:middle}
#foot {position:relative; left:50%;width:950px; margin-left:-475px;text-align:left;font-size:0.8em}
#topnav { text-align:center; position:relative; top:0px;}
	#topnav UL {list-style-type:none;display:inline;}
		#topnav UL LI{float:left;margin-right:0.8em;}
			#topnav UL img{vertical-align:middle;}
#logonav { text-align:center; position:relative; width:950px; top:0px; left:50%; margin-left:-475px}
	#logonav UL {list-style-type:none;display:inline;}
		#logonav UL LI{float:left;margin-right:0.8em;}
			#logonav UL img{vertical-align:middle;}			

#contenuto { position:relative; padding:0; width:950px; left:50%;margin-left:-475px; height:auto;
             top: 2px;border:1px solid #DDD; }
#formSearch {background-color:#C8D5DD;font-size:0.7em;padding:0px 3px 0px 3px}
#imglaterale {width:99%;background-color:#DDD; height:auto;}
#imgform {}

.submit {border:1px solid #1E1E7D; color:white; background-color:#39435A}
.select  {font-size:10px;}
.hiddenBig {display:block;}
.leftnav {vertical-align:top;vertical-align:top;text-align:left;font-size:0.8em;}
.rightnav {width:230px;vertical-align:middle;text-align:center;font-size:0.8em;background-color:#39435A}
.barradivisoria {margin-top:8px;height:3px;background-color:#39435A;width:100%;clear:both;font-size:1px;}
.nav {padding:0em 0.2em 0em 0.2em;}
.search {vertical-align:top}
.ghost {display:none;}
.hidden {}
.time {font-size:0.6em;vertical-align:middle;}


/* ----- NICE TITLES ----- */
#nicetitlecontainer{
font-family:Verdana, Arial, Helvetica, sans-serif;
background-color: #C8D5DD;
border:1px solid #495678;
padding:3px;
margin:0px;
/* Mozilla proprietary 
-moz-border-radius: 12px;
*/
}
div.nicetitle
{
font-size: 100%;
left: 0;
padding: 2px;
position: absolute;
top: 0;
text-align:left;
z-index: 100;
width: auto;
height: auto;
}	
div.nicetitle p {
margin: 0;
font-weight:bold;
font-size: 0.7em;
color:#FFF;
padding:2px;
background-color:#495678;
}
div.nicetitle p.destination {
color:#000;
background-color: #C8D5DD;
font-weight: bold;
font-size: 0.6em;
padding-bottom: 0px;
text-align: left;
}
-->